Role Description




We are seeking an enthusiastic and well-organised

Junior SEO Manager

to join our team in

Cape Town

(South Africa) or

Nairobi

(Kenya). This role is crucial in

supporting our customers' organic online growth with advanced SEO strategies.

The ideal candidate will be detail-oriented, possess excellent data analysis skills, and have the ability to juggle multiple tasks efficiently.

Your key responsibilities will include:





Under the guidance of our Senior SEO Specialist, you will:

Conduct keyword research

and

create content briefs

to drive content-optimised SEO strategies.

Write and edit content using AI tools

while ensuring quality and search engine compliance. Execute

backlink outreach

campaigns to improve our clients' domain authority and rankings. Perform regular

Technical SEO checks

and guide our clients through the implementation of recommendations. Be a

primary SEO point of contact with our clients

, providing regular project status and performance updates.

Shape the future of SEO in Africa

with us, by developing our AEO (Answer Engine Optimisation) and GEO (Generative Engine Optimisation) capabilities!

Qualifications



You already have 2+ years of SEO experience:

you have already been working at an agency or directly with large brands on complex SEO projects, including SEO localisation, working with custom code (no CMS) and delivering extensive SEO audits.

You can drive conversations with developers:

you ideally have past developer experience, can work with front-end and back-end developers, understand how a CMS works, and can easily read HTML and CSS.

You're a data nerd:

you have a scientific mindset and are excited about finding the truth in numbers, refining your strategies based on what analytics say and digging into measurement topics with our clients to help them get SEO reports that represent business reality.

You are opinionated:

sticking to your beliefs is important when implementing bold strategies. Under supervision of our Senior SEO Specialist, we'll expect you to research and find solutions to challenges, expose your technical solutions to the team and be confident in front of our clients to convince them your approach is the right one.

You're a great communicator:

you have an excellent command of written and verbal English, with the ability to clearly articulate ideas and feedback to a varied audience (customers & team members) spanning across Nigeria, Kenya and South Africa. You are comfortable speaking in front of a large audience.

You are flexible:

you are willing to adapt to changing priorities and work in a fast-paced environment. You may be required to travel domestically or to our key international markets.
?

Bonus:

You already have experience working with AEO/GEO strategies:

you understand the key differences between SEO, AEO and GEO and are able to implement strategies boosting visibility on LLMs or Answer Engines.

You have fully embedded the use of AI agents in your SEO work:

you are at the forefront of software discovery and usage and master the generation of SEO-optimised content relevant for our customers industries.

You are familiar with high-paced environments:

you have already worked in a start-up or agency and have been exposed to the intensity of the services industry. Customer is king, we sometimes work long hours and ship without delays, yet with limited resources.
